Frequently Asked Questions

What is the best month to buy a house in Church Point, LA?

Based on historical data, August tends to have the lowest home prices in Church Point. During this month, the average price is $81K, which is 31.7% lower than peak month prices.

How much can I save by timing my home purchase in Church Point?

By purchasing during the optimal month instead of peak season, buyers in Church Point can potentially save up to $38K on their home purchase. However, personal circumstances and mortgage rates should also factor into your timing decision.

Should I wait for the "best" month to buy in Church Point?

While seasonal trends can save money, waiting for the "perfect" month isn't always advisable. Rising interest rates, increasing prices, or losing out on your dream home can cost more than seasonal savings. If you find the right home at a fair price, it may be best to act.
